News

Who won the NASCAR Xfinity race today? Here are the Xfinity Series results from the NASCAR race today at Watkins Glen.
Austin Hill and Michael McDowell were racing for second when McDowell was turned into the wall, resulting in a pileup that ...
A late-race tangle between Austin Hill and Michael McDowell triggered a massive pileup in Saturday's Xfinity Series race at Watkins Glen.
Getty Images Two cars nearly flipped at Watkins Glen International on Saturday afternoon after a vicious Xfinity Series crash ...